@disneyboy Manufacturer's Suggested Retail Price, or "sticker price". It's what the manufacturer (Hasbro in this case) suggests the item be sold for. It means there's no crazy mark-up, like Hasbro suggests a figure sell for $24.99 and a shop decides to sell it for $29.99 to make more money. So MSRP is as cheap as you can get it without a discount.
